Associate, Investments (Deep Tech)

Xora Innovation

Xora Innovation company logo

ABOUT XORA INNOVATION

Xora Innovation, a wholly owned subsidiary of Temasek, invests in disruptive, world-changing ventures forged by ambitious founders and powered by compelling scientific breakthroughs. Headquartered in Singapore, Xora is an early-stage deep tech investing platform of Temasek. We are looking for individuals with creativity, intellect, passion, grit, curiosity, openness, and resilience.

ABOUT THE ROLE

We are seeking a high-energy Associate, Investments who has a passion for the transformative potential of science-backed ventures. The successful candidate must be capable of confidently and professionally representing our firm amongst a broad array of stakeholders, including scientists, founders, investors, and C-suite executives.

This position requires you to work from the Company’s headquarters in Singapore.

RESPONSIBILITIES

Sourcing

  • Perform market research to help develop and pressure-test compelling investment theses, based on robust analysis of global trends, grand challenges, technology and IP landscaping.
  • Undertake/prioritize sourcing activity against approved theses.
  • Build relationships with like-minded deep tech investor partners, venture studios, and entrepreneur/founder networks.

Due Diligence/Deal Making

  • Collate and organize a comprehensive dossier of background information relating to each target investment.
  • Perform primary research/conduct interviews with potential customers, business partners, expert advisors/consultants, industry executives, etc. to validate assumptions; interrogate techno-economics; pressure-test competitive positioning, policy/regulatory landscape, market opportunity/dynamics; and evaluate technical development plans.
  • Perform financial modeling and prepare investment cases to support valuation recommendations. 
  • Prepare cogent and concise investment arguments in written memos and verbal presentations to the IC.
  • Support deal negotiations, deal structuring, legal due diligence.

Other

  • Comply with internal policies and practices to capture contacts, meeting notes, analyses, and document other work outputs and shared knowledge.
  • Support requests by auditors/external valuation firms.
  • Other duties as may be requested by executive management.

  • Degree in a physical science or computer engineering discipline. PhD preferred.
  • Experience in commercial R&D organization (e.g., within a start-up or innovation group within a large company) is preferred.
  • Adept at distilling information from primary scientific and technical literature and communicating complex topics in layman’s terms.
  • Experience building financial models and investment valuation cases.
  • Analytical and curious mind with the ability to glean insights from data and make recommendations.
  • Intermediate level Excel skills required for financial modeling; proficiency in Power BI/Query and VBA is a plus.
  • Ability to produce well-designed, professional PowerPoint presentations.
  • Self-starter who is able to manage multiple priorities and work independently.
  • Exceptional verbal and written English communication skills.
